Kebehut is an ancient Egyptian goddess of death and the daughter of Anubis, the god of mummification, and his human wife, Anput. Her name means 'she of the heavenly waters' or 'cooling water'. She is usually depicted as a heavenly serpent with an ostrich feather on her head, or occasionally as a woman with the head of a jackal.
